Electro-Brite Acid Cleaner #4A

Product Description
Electro-Brite Acid Cleaner #4A is an acidic liquid material which, when diluted with water, can be used to clean and activate copper on printed circuit boards.

Electro-Brite Acid Cleaner #4A will remove oxides and activate the copper surfaces prior to electroplating and will not affect most resists normally used in the through-hole plating process.

A typical application utilizes Electro-Brite Acid Cleaner #4A followed by a microetch , such as CO-BRA ETCH®, prior to acid copper electroplating.
Solution makeup
Electro-Brite Acid Cleaner #4A 20% by volume
Water 80% by volume
Operating conditions
  Nominal Range
Acid Cleaner #4A 20% v/v 15 - 25% v/v
Temperature 46°C (115°F) 43 - 49°C (110 - 120°F)
Immersion Time 5 minutes 3 - 7 minutes

Electro-Brite Acid Cleaner #6A

Product Description
Electro-Brite Acid Cleaner #6A is an acidic liquid material which, when diluted with water, can be used to clean, condition and activate copper and copper alloys.

Acid Cleaner #6A is designed for immersion use and should not be used in spray applications. It will remove oxides and activate copper surfaces prior to electroplating. Acid Cleaner #6A effectively removes photoresist residues while not adversely affecting most resists normally used in the through-hole plating process.

As with all acid cleaners, a minimum of two rinses are recommended after treatment with Acid Cleaner #6A. Circuit boards prepared with Acid Cleaner #6A should receive a mild microetch prior to electrolytic copper plating.
Solution makeup
Electro-Brite Acid Cleaner #6A 10% by volume
Water 90 % by volume
Operating conditions
  Nominal Range
Acid Cleaner #6A 10% v/v 8 - 12 % v/v
Temperature 49°C (120°F) 43 - 54°C (110 - 130°F)
Immersion Time 4 minutes 2 - 6 minutes
Important considerations
Due to the effectiveness of Acid Cleaner #6A in removing resist residues it may not be compatible with all resist types.

It is recommended to evaluate Acid Cleaner #6A with any new resist types before implementing it on the line.

Please consult Electrochemicals' technical personnel for recommendations

Electro-Brite Acid Cleaner #7A

Product Description
Electro-Brite Acid Cleaner #7A is an acidic liquid material which, when diluted with water, can be used to clean and activate copper and copper alloys.

Electro-Brite Acid Cleaner #7A will remove oxides and activate the copper surfaces prior to electroplating and will not affect most resists normally used in the through-hole plating process.

Circuit boards prepared with Electro-Brite Acid Cleaner #7A require no additional treatment prior to electrolytic copper plating.
Solution makeup
Low Temperature Operation:

Electro-Brite Acid Cleaner #7A 18% by volume
Water 82%


High Temperature Operation:

Electro-Brite Acid Cleaner #7A 10% by volume
Water 90% by volume
Operating conditions
Low Temperature Operation:

  Nominal Range
Acid Cleaner #7A 18% v/v 16 - 20 v/v
Temperature 24°C (75°F) 21 -27°C (70 - 80°F)
Immersion Time 5 minutes 3 - 7 minutes


High Temperature Operation:

  Nominal Range
Acid Cleaner #7A 10% v/v 8 - 12% v/v
Temperature 46°C (115°F) 43 - 49°C (112 - 120°F
Immersion Time 4 minutes 2 - 6 mintues
Important considerations
Electro-Brite Acid Cleaner #7A is designed to produce a mild etch on copper surfaces. The etch rate is dependent upon the type of copper surface, the solution operating temperature and the amount of copper in solution.

As the bath is utilized, the copper content in solution increases producing accelerated etch rates according to the graph below. The rate of increase of copper in solution is also dependent on the type of copper being processed and the amount of surface oxidation present. Normally a bath life will be approximately 300 - 450 square feet/gallon.

Etch rate sof cleaner 7A

When processing electroless copper deposits through Electro-Brite Acid Cleaner #7A, the etch rate on that particular deposit should be determined so that the bath can be discarded prior to the point at which the etch rate is more than is desired.
